20.There is hereby established in the General Fund an account entitled "Transportation Trust Fund Account," which shall consist of three subaccounts entitled: "Transportation Trust Fund Account - Subaccount for Debt Service for Prior Bonds," "Transportation Trust Fund Account - Subaccount for Debt Service for Transportation Program Bonds," and "Transportation Trust Fund Account - Subaccount for Capital Reserves."
